"Seems like old times back at Harvard." Ellis snorted with contempt.
"Such kids!" he growled.
"I saw one of the coaches go down the street a little while ago," continued Vandover, still watching Ellis shuffle and deal.

"There were about twenty college men on top, and they had a big bulldog all harnessed out in their colours, and they were blowing fish-horns, and I tell you it made me wish I was one of them again." Ellis did not answer; it was probable he did not hear.

Both he and the Dummy were settling down for a game that no doubt would last all the afternoon.

Vandover made them free of his room, and they often gambled there when he was away.

But it invariably made Ellis nervous to have any one stand behind his chair while he was playing; he began to move about uneasily.
